1-Ethynyl-2-(trifluoromethoxy)benzene features a terminal alkyne paired with a strongly electron-withdrawing trifluoromethoxy group, enabling efficient copper-catalyzed coupling reactions. The molecule exhibits excellent stability under standard conditions and integrates readily into complex molecular architectures via click chemistry.
1-Ethynyl-2-(trifluoromethoxy)benzene serves as a versatile building block in transition-metal-catalyzed coupling reactions, enabling efficient access to conjugated arylalkynes. Its trifluoromethoxy group imparts enhanced metabolic stability and lipophilicity, while the terminal alkyne functionality facilitates Sonogashira, Glaser, and Hiyama couplings. The compound exhibits excellent bench stability and is compatible with a broad range of functional groups, making it well-suited for the synthesis of advanced pharmaceutical intermediates and functional materials.
